  • Abstract
    This report describes a design concept and its implementation for an all-channel transistorized TV tuner with common RF amplifier, mixer and local oscillator for both VHF and UHF TV bands. The VHF and UHF tuned circuits of each stage are mounted on a common wafer of the channel selector. Interaction between the VHF and UHF tuned circuits is eliminated by the novel use of ferrite beads and shielding. The result obtained by this design concept is a low cost, compact and simple all-channel TV tuner with single knob tuning capability.
